Mexico knocks off New Hartford for Section III, Class A baseball title

Tools

By BRIAN SANDLER

SYRACUSE, N.Y. (WKTV) - New Hartford scored runs in five different innings on Tuesday, but a big three-inning stretch by Mexico proved to be the difference as the Tigers took the Section III, Class A baseball championship with a 12-7 win at Alliance Bank Stadium.

With fourth-seeded New Hartford leading 2-0 going into the bottom of the third inning, second-seeded Mexico exploded for five runs to go ahead, added two more in the fourth and erupted for another five-run rally in the fifth to make it 12-4.  The Spartans did not lie down, though, putting together a three-run rally in the top of the seventh, but their hole was simply too big to dig out of.

Mexico starting pitcher Jon Silva survived to go the distance for the win while Kody O'Conner led the offensive charge with two home runs--a two-run blast over the wall in the fourth and a three-run inside-the-park homer in the fifth.

The victory improves the Tigers to 19-7 and advances them to the state tournament beginning next week.  New Hartford, ranked No. 19 in the state this week, ends the season 20-7.
